If you ever needed confirmation that the team at Taylor’s of Dunmow are working flat out to ensure your Land Rover vehicle servicing is in highly capable hands then this latest award from Land Rover should help.

It takes a great deal of effort to improve upon something already flying high, Taylor’s are constantly examined by Land Rover and ranked each quarter.

The team are cockahoop to be awarded the much improved Authorised Repairer Award for Q4 2013, it sets the vehicle servicing and customer care bar high for 2014.